scala.runtime

class EmptyMethodCache

[source: scala/runtime/EmptyMethodCache.scala]

final class EmptyMethodCache
extends MethodCache
Method Summary
def add (forReceiver : java.lang.Class[Any], forMethod : java.lang.reflect.Method) : MethodCache
def find (forReceiver : java.lang.Class[Any]) : java.lang.reflect.Method
Searches for a cached method in the MethodCache chain that is compatible with receiver class "forReceiver". If none is cached, "null" is returned. If "null is returned", find's caller should look- up the right method using whichever means it prefers, and add it to the cache for later use.
